Mark Favel Small Business Owners: Beware of Extreme Reserve Funds! As your strive to keep your business afloat in this rough economic climate, the last thing you need is to have to come up with a large sum of cash just so you can continue accepting credit cards from your customers. That is exactly what many large banks – a Reserve Fund, are requiring. It is no secret that some large banks are attempting to push “high risk” businesses out the door by demanding a hefty reserve fund for merchant credit card accounts. If your business is the type that tends to have a high volume of charge backs, you can be certain that the bank has you on their hit list. In the past, charge backs were considered part of the regular course of doing business; now they are risky and subject to arbitrary penalties. Many of the larger have banks have decided that they don’t want to deal with you. It has become common practice for large banks to require a reserve fund for merchant accounts. The reserve is often outrageously large and out-of-line with the risk that the bank assumes by processing your credit card transactions. Imagine being notified that the bank will no longer process your credit card transactions unless you come up with thousands or even hundreds of thousands in cash for the bank to hold in reserve. This can happen suddenly, even if your account is in good standing, and you’re given little time to secure the funds for the reserve. Besides the reserve fund, banks can use other tactics to push you out. They can charge higher rates and even withhold funds owed to you from previous credit card settlements. They take money that is owed to you and hold it in reserve!
